Job description
About us

CLC is a national property services provider with 1,000+ employees, 250+ clients, 13 branches and 55 years of experience. We deliver responsive repairs, planned maintenance, decarbonisation/retrofit (PAS 2035/2038, MCS), compliance, refurbishment and fire safety combining national reach with local service. As part of Axis CLC, we are growing and investing in strategic acquisitions. We maintain and improve the UK’s essential buildings and social infrastructure. By enhancing these environments, we contribute to community wellbeing, energy security, and national resilience. CLC has grown significantly over the last few years and has ambitious plans to double its size in the next four years.


Role overview

We are looking for a skilled and customer‑focused Gas Engineer to deliver high‑quality servicing, breakdowns, and repairs across our Planned Works, Voids, and Responsive Maintenance (RM) programmes. Working within occupied and void homes, you’ll ensure gas appliances are safe, efficient and compliant. You’ll represent CLC on the front line, providing excellent customer service, ensuring first‑time fixes wherever possible, and maintaining the highest safety and compliance standards. This role offers variety, autonomy, and the opportunity to be part of a team delivering essential housing services that make a real difference to residents and communities.


Key responsibilities


  • Carry out servicing, breakdowns, repairs and replacements of domestic gas appliances (primarily boilers, heating systems and related controls).

  • Maintain a high rate of first‑time fix, diagnosing and resolving issues efficiently.

  • Undertake void property inspections and remedial gas works to ensure full compliance before re‑let.

  • Support planned maintenance programmes, including safety checks, upgrades, and compliance testing.

  • Complete accurate and timely PDA and job documentation, ensuring all works are correctly coded and costed.

  • Carry out health and safety self‑assessments, risk assessments, and adhere to all CDM requirements.

  • Wear and maintain PPE and promote a culture of safety and professionalism at all times.

  • Communicate effectively with residents, clients and colleagues to ensure smooth delivery and excellent customer experience.

  • Liaise with the Gas Supervisor to report progress, issues and customer feedback.

  • Mentor and support apprentices or colleagues where required.

  • Participate in the out‑of‑hours call‑out rota on a rotational basis.

  • Ensure all works are completed to industry standards and company policies, including Gas Safe, H&S, and environmental compliance.

  • Identify opportunities for efficiency and cost reduction while maintaining service quality.


Requirements


  • Proven experience as a Domestic Gas Engineer within repairs and maintenance, planned works, or voids environments.

  • Qualified and current with ACS certification (CCN1, CENWAT, CKR1, HTR1 as a minimum).

  • Demonstrable commitment to health, safety and compliance (knowledge of CDM, COSHH, and PPE use).

  • Strong customer service and communication skills, able to work sensitively in occupied homes.

  • Ability to work independently, prioritise workloads and manage time effectively.

  • Confident using handheld devices (PDA) for job management and reporting.

  • Full, clean UK driving licence.

  • Security clearance: Must hold (or be immediately eligible for) SC clearance and meet/maintain BPSS as a minimum; willing to undergo vetting and periodic renewals.
